Understanding IT support

Before discussing the trends, let's clarify what IT support encompasses. IT support includes services that help users resolve technical issues, ensure the smooth operation of IT infrastructure, and maintain optimal system performance. From help desk assistance to comprehensive technical support, the goal is to provide timely and effective solutions to IT problems.

Emerging trends in IT support

Emerging trends in IT support are transforming how businesses manage their tech needs and customer interactions. These trends are reshaping the landscape of IT support services:

1. AI and automation

Artificial Intelligence (AI) is set to redefine the future of IT support. Using AI tools, businesses can automate routine tasks, freeing up support professionals to focus on more complex issues. AI-powered chatbots and virtual assistants are becoming the norm, providing instant solutions to common problems and enhancing customer experience.

2. Proactive support and help desk solutions

Proactive support is an emerging trend that focuses on identifying and addressing potential issues before they escalate. By leveraging advanced analytics and monitoring tools, support teams can diagnose and resolve issues proactively, minimising downtime and improving productivity.

3. IoT integration

The Internet of Things (IoT) is another trend shaping the future of tech support. As more devices become interconnected, support teams will need to develop new strategies to manage and troubleshoot IoT ecosystems effectively. This trend underscores the importance of continuous learning and skill development for support professionals.

4. Cybersecurity emphasis

With the increasing frequency and sophistication of cyber threats, cybersecurity has become a critical component of IT support. Support teams must stay ahead of the curve by implementing robust cybersecurity measures, conducting regular risk assessments, and ensuring compliance with industry standards.

5. Remote work and virtual support

The rise of remote work has necessitated a shift in support strategies. Virtual support and remote troubleshooting are now essential, allowing support staff to provide assistance regardless of location. This trend highlights the need for reliable remote access tools and secure communication channels.

6. Omnichannel support

Customers today expect seamless support across multiple channels, including email, chat, phone, and social media. Omnichannel support is an emerging trend that aims to streamline support operations and enhance customer experience by providing consistent and integrated support across all platforms.

7. Enhanced customer experience

Improving customer experience is at the heart of IT support innovations. By leveraging AI, machine learning, and advanced analytics, support teams can offer personalised and efficient support services. This focus on customer needs ensures higher satisfaction and loyalty.

8. Cloud-based support solutions

Cloud computing has revolutionised IT support by enabling scalable and flexible support solutions. Cloud-based platforms allow support teams to access and manage systems remotely, providing quicker and more efficient responses to support requests.

9. Self-service portals

Self-service is gaining popularity as a cost-effective support solution. Businesses are increasingly adopting self-service portals that empower users to troubleshoot and resolve issues independently. This approach not only reduces support workloads but also enhances customer empowerment.

10. Advanced analytics and reporting

Advanced analytics is crucial for optimising the support process. By analysing support data, businesses can identify common issues, monitor performance, and implement improvements. This data-driven approach ensures that support services are continuously refined to meet evolving customer needs.
